New AI From Anthropic Gets Smarter and Cheaper
AI giant Anthropic has just released an updated version of its AI assistant, Claude, named Fable 5.1. This isn't just a minor tweak; it's a significant upgrade promising better performance and, importantly for many, lower costs. For everyday Australians and small business owners, this means more powerful AI tools could become more accessible and affordable.
Fable 5.1 is designed to be better at tasks that require 'reasoning' — thinking through problems like a human might — and also at writing computer code. Imagine an AI that can help you draft complex reports, summarise lengthy documents, or even assist with basic coding tasks more accurately and efficiently than before. These improvements could lead to AI assistants that are genuinely helpful in a wider range of professional and personal scenarios.
Perhaps the biggest news for many is the reduction in cost. Running powerful AI models can be expensive, especially for businesses. Anthropic has lowered the price for using this new version, making it more economical for long-running workloads. This could open the door for smaller businesses to experiment with and adopt AI tools without breaking the bank, potentially levelling the playing field with larger competitors.
Another key feature is enhanced data privacy, especially for businesses. Anthropic is offering more control over how customer data is used. This is a big deal in an age where data security is paramount. It means companies can feel more confident integrating AI into their operations, knowing their sensitive information is handled with greater care. It builds trust in these emerging technologies, which is vital for widespread adoption.
